Cybersecurity courses can help you learn network security, risk management, encryption techniques, and incident response strategies. You can build skills in threat analysis, vulnerability assessment, and implementing security protocols to protect sensitive information. Many courses introduce tools like firewalls, intrusion detection systems, and security information and event management (SIEM) software, showing how these tools support the skills needed to safeguard digital environments.
